Loch Fishing Co Ltd sidewinding trawler Loch Inver (110) seen here steaming down the Humber estuary. 4th April 1953

This print from Memory Lane Prints takes us back to the 1950s, capturing the majestic Loch Inver (110), a sidewinding trawler owned by Loch Fishing Co Ltd. The image showcases this impressive vessel as it gracefully steams down the Humber estuary in England on a cloudy day in April 1953. The atmosphere of this photograph is truly remarkable, with dark clouds looming overhead and adding an air of mystery to the scene. The docks in the background hint at the bustling fishing industry that once thrived in Yorkshire during this era.
